Navigating the Current Housing Market
The existing housing sector is proving tricky to understand for both purchasers and homeowners. Rising borrowing costs are cooling demand, while a lack of listed properties continues to bolster costs. It’s a complex situation, requiring thorough analysis and possibly the guidance of a property advisor to arrive at informed judgements.

Maximizing Your Rental Property Income
To maximize your rental income, review several key strategies. Adjusting the lease rate is naturally the immediate step, but research the neighborhood market to guarantee you're competitive .
